Nội dung của bài học bài Hệ quản trị cơ sở tài liệu nhằm giúp các em nuốm được các chức năng của hệ QTCSDL, gắng được thành phần cơ bản của hệ QTCSDL, hiểu rằng vai trò của con bạn trong từng trách nhiệm cụ thể,...

Bạn đang xem: Bài 2 hệ quản trị cơ sở dữ liệu

. Mời những em quan sát và theo dõi nội dung bài học sau đây để cùng mày mò nội dung bỏ ra tiết.


1. Cầm tắt lý thuyết

1.1. Các tác dụng của hệ quản lí trị các đại lý dữ liệu

1.2. Hoạt động của một hệ các đại lý dữ liệu

1.3.Vai trò của con tín đồ khi làm việc với hệ CSDL

1.4.Các cách xây dựng đại lý dữ liệu

2. Bài tập minh họa

3. Luyện tập Bài 2 Tin học tập 12

3.1. Trắc nghiệm

3.2. Bài tập SGK

4. Hỏi đápBài 2 Tin học 12


a. Hỗ trợ môi trường sinh sản lập đại lý dữ liệuCung cấp môi trường tạo lập cơ sở tài liệu là cung cấp cho những người dùng ngôn từ định nghĩa kiểu tài liệu để người dùng khai báo kiểu với các kết cấu của dữ liệu đồng thời sinh sản lập CSDL thông qua các đồ họa đồ họaGhi chú: ngữ điệu định nghĩa kiểu dữ liệu là khối hệ thống các ký hiệu để diễn tả CSDLb. Hỗ trợ môi trường update và khai quật dữ liệuCung cấp cho môi trường update và khai quật dữ liệu là cung cấp cho người dùng ngôn ngữ làm việc dữ liệu để yêu cầu cập nhật hay khai quật thông tinThao tác tài liệu gồm:Cập nhật (nhập, xóa, sửa, xóa dữ liệu)Khai thác (sắp xếp,tìm kiếm ,kết xuất, báo cáo..)Ghi chú: ngôn ngữ định nghĩa kiểu dữ liệu và ngôn ngữ thao tác làm việc dữ liệu là 2 nhân tố của một ngôn từ CSDL duy nhấtc. Cung ứng công cầm kiểm soát, điều khiển truy vấn vào đại lý dữ liệu

Hệ QTCSDL phải gồm bộ chương trình triển khai những nhiệm vụ:

Phát hiện, ngăn chặn sự truy vấn không được phépDuy trì tính đồng bộ dữ liệuTổ chức điều khiển truy vấn đồng thờiKhôi phục database khi gồm sự cố tại phần cứng tốt phần mềmQuản lý những mô tả dữ liệu

1.2. Hoạt động vui chơi của một hệ các đại lý dữ liệu


*

Hình 1. Sự liên quan của hệ QTCSDL


1.3. Sứ mệnh của con tín đồ khi thao tác làm việc với hệ CSDL


a. Fan quản trị CSDL

Quản lý tài nguyên, cài đặt CSDL vật lý, cấp phép quyền truy hỏi cập, cấp cho phần mềm, phần cứng, gia hạn hoạt hễ hệ thống.

b. Tín đồ lập trình ứng dụng

Xây dựng các chương trình ứng dụng thỏa mãn nhu cầu nhu mong khai thác của nhóm người dùng.

c. Người dùng cuối:

Người khai quật thông tin từ CSDL, thường được phân nhóm. Từng nhóm bao gồm quyền để truy vấn và khai thác khác nhau.

Xem thêm: Thống Kê Số Người Sử Dụng Internet Trên Thế Giới, 2/3 Dân Số Thế Giới Sử Dụng Smartphone


Có 3 cách để xây dựng các đại lý dữ liệu:

Bước 1. Khảo sát

Tìm phát âm yêu mong của công tác quản lýXác định dữ liệu cần lưu trữ, so sánh mối tương tác dữ liệuPhân tích các chức năng cần phải có của hệ thống khai thác tt, thỏa mãn nhu cầu các yêu ước đạt raXác định kỹ năng phần cứng, phần mềm hoàn toàn có thể khai thác, sử dụng

Bước 2.Thiết kế

Thiết kế đại lý dữ liệu.Lựa lựa chọn hệ QTCSDL triển khai.Xây dựng khối hệ thống chương trình ứng dụng.

Bước 3. Kiểm thử

Nhập dữ liệu cho CSDLTiến hành chạy thử. Ví như hệ thống đáp ứng đủ các yêu mong đạt ra thì đưa khối hệ thống vào sử dụng. Nếu hệ thống còn lỗi thì cần rà thẩm tra lại vớ cả các bước đã thực hiện trước đó. Coi lỗi xuất hiện thêm ở đâu để khắc phục.

Câu 1

Nêu sự như thể nhau giữa ngôn từ CSDL và ngữ điệu lập trình bậc cao.

Gợi ý trả lời:

Sự tương tự nhau:Viết câu lệnh (cú pháp) tất cả quy tắt, chặt chẽCó thực hiện các phép tính số học, quan hệ tình dục logicBiểu thức quan tiền hệ,logic,số học được phép sử dụngTồn tại bộ ký hiệu nhất thiết được phép sử dụngSự khác nhau:Ngôn ngữ CSDL:Cung cấp những phương tiện, nhiều khuôn dạng phong phú đa dạng làm việc để kết xuất tin tức với tệp và bản ghiCác công cụ được cho phép dễ dàng chất vấn tích đúng theo thức của tài liệu nhập vàoNgôn ngữ lập trình bậc caoCung cấp:Nhiều phương tiện tiện lợi mô tả thuật toán bất kỳ xử lý dữ liệuNhững phép xử lý cơ sở khi thao tác làm việc với tệpNhững khuôn dạng cơ sở để đưa thông tin ra bộ nhớ ngoài

Câu2

Khi thao tác với các hệ QTCSDL em mong mỏi giữ phương châm gì? ( fan quản trị cơ sở dữ liệu hay fan lập trình vận dụng hay fan dùng). Bởi vì sao?

Gợi ý trả lời:

Khi thao tác làm việc với các hệ QTCSDL. Em ao ước giữ sứ mệnh của tín đồ lập trình ứng dụng vì chính những người dân lập trình vận dụng đã tạo nên các phần mềm giúp các người có thể lưu trữ, xử lí thông tin một biện pháp tự động. Chủ yếu nhờ những người lập trình áp dụng nên chúng ta mới bao gồm các phần mềm để quản lí thư viện, quản lí lí vô cùng thị,… giúp cho những người quản lí tốn không nhiều thời gian, lực lượng lao động và kết quả nhất.


Sau lúc học xong xuôi bài này, những em cần nắm vững cácnội dung trọng tâm:

Các chức năng của hệ cai quản trị đại lý dữ liệuHoạt rượu cồn của một hệ cơ sở dữ liệuVai trò của con tín đồ khi thao tác làm việc với hệ CSDLCác bước xây dựng các đại lý dữ liệu

Các em rất có thể hệ thống lại nội dung kiến thức đã học tập được trải qua bài kiểm traTrắc nghiệm Tin học 12 bài bác 2cực hay có đáp án và lời giải chi tiết.


A.Cung cấp môi trường tạo lập CSDLB.Cung cấp cho môi trường cập nhật và khai thác dữ liệuC.Cung cấp vẻ ngoài quản lí cỗ nhớD.Cung cấp giải pháp kiểm soát, điều khiển truy vấn vào CSDL
A.Ngôn ngữ xây dựng PascalB.Ngôn ngữ CC.Các kí hiệu toán học dùng để thực hiện những tính toánD.Hệ thống các kí hiệu để biểu thị CSDL
A.Đảm bảo tính tự do dữ liệuB.Khai báo hình dáng dữ liệu, cấu tạo dữ liệu và các ràng buộc trên tài liệu của CSDLC.Mô tả các đối tượng được tàng trữ trong CSDLD.Khai báo kiểu tài liệu của CSDL
A.Ngôn ngữ để fan dùng diễn tả yêu cầu update hay khai thác thông tinB.Ngôn ngữ để fan dùng biểu đạt yêu cầu cập nhật thông tinC.Ngôn ngữ SQLD.Ngôn ngữ bậc cao
A.Nhập, sửa, xóa dữ liệuB.Khai báo kiểu, cấu trúc, các ràng buộc trên dữ liệu của CSDLC.Khai thác dữ liệu như: search kiếm, sắp đến xếp, kết xuất báo cáo…D.Câu A cùng C

Câu 6-15:Mời những em singin xem tiếp nội dung và thi thử Online nhằm củng cố kiến thức và kỹ năng về bài học kinh nghiệm này nhé!


bài tập 1 trang 20 SGK Tin học tập 12

bài xích tập 2 trang 20 SGK Tin học tập 12

bài bác tập 3 trang 20 SGK Tin học 12

bài bác tập 4 trang 20 SGK Tin học tập 12

bài xích tập 5 trang 20 SGK Tin học tập 12

bài tập 6 trang đôi mươi SGK Tin học 12


Trong quá trình học tập trường hợp có vướng mắc hay cần trợ góp gì thì những em hãy comment ở mụcHỏi đáp, cộng đồng Tin họcnambaongu.com.vnsẽ cung cấp cho những em một bí quyết nhanh chóng!